Preventing Water Damage in Your Multi-Family Home in Snowville, ID
Living in Snowville, ID, means dealing with freezing temperatures and snowmelt. This can cause water damage in your multi-family home, especially if pipes are not properly insulated. You can prevent water damage by checking your pipes regularly and insulating them.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can show water damage. If you notice a musty smell in your home, it’s time to call our team. We’ll work to identify the source of the odor and restore your property to its original condition. Don’t ignore the smell!
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
Water stains can show water damage. If you notice water stains on your ceiling or walls, it’s time to call our team. We’ll work to identify the source of the stain and restore your property to its original condition. Don’t ignore the stains!
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age. If you notice your flooring is warped or buckled, it’s time to call our team. We’ll work to identify the source of the damage and restore your property to its original condition. Don’t ignore the flooring!
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per can show water damage. If you notice your paint or wallpaper is peeling, it’s time to call our team. We’ll work to identify the source of the damage and restore your property to its original condition. Don’t ignore the paint!
Water Damage in Your Attic or Crawl Space
Water damage in your attic or crawl space can be a sign of a larger issue. If you notice water damage in these areas, it’s time to call our team. We’ll work to identify the source of the damage and restore your property to its original condition. Don’t ignore the attic or crawl space!

Multi-Family Water Damage Restoration Cost In Snowville, ID
The cost of multi-family water damage restoration can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Snowville, ID. These estimates are based on our experience and may not reflect your specific situation. Get a free estimate today!
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of materials affected |
| Repair and re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of materials affected |
| Attic or crawl space restoration | $1,500 – $6,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of materials affected |
| Flooring restoration |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of flooring affected |
| Odor removal and remediation |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and type of materials affected |
